Our Story

The story of Poppi began with a simple idea: soda should be enjoyable without the guilt. Allison Ellsworth, the brand’s founder, had always loved the crisp, refreshing taste of soda, but over time, she became increasingly aware of how traditional sodas made her feel—often sluggish and unwell due to the high sugar content. Though completely giving up soda seemed unrealistic, continuing to drink it didn’t align with how she wanted to feel either. She then asked herself a new question: Why couldn’t a soda be both delicious and better for the body?

This question sparked a journey that began in Allison’s Texas kitchen in 2015. She began experimenting with combinations of fruit juices, sparkling water, and functional ingredients, working late into the night to perfect a new kind of soda. Her goal wasn’t to create a “health drink” but to craft a soda that felt lighter, more balanced, and more enjoyable, while still delivering the flavor and fizz people love. Through trial and error, she refined the formula, driven by intuition and a growing belief that she was onto something meaningful.

Once she was satisfied with her creation, Allison took it a step further by sharing it with the public. She bottled her drink and introduced it at a local farmers’ market, where it caught the attention of a Whole Foods buyer who immediately saw its potential. This pivotal moment validated that there was a larger audience seeking a new type of soda—one that fit into a modern, healthier lifestyle without compromising on taste.

The brand’s journey took another significant turn when Allison and her husband Stephen were invited to pitch Poppi on Shark Tank. Despite Allison being nine months pregnant, they seized the opportunity and traveled to Los Angeles. The pitch wasn’t just about a product; it was about reimagining soda as a whole. Their passion and vision resonated with the investors, leading to a partnership with beverage industry expert Rohan Oza. His expertise provided crucial guidance, helping to propel Poppi to the next level.

With this newfound support, the brand underwent a transformation, emerging as Poppi. The new name reflected the drink’s bold and playful character, signaling that it was unapologetically different. Poppi began appearing on store shelves nationwide, gaining a dedicated following of people who connected with the brand’s philosophy and enjoyed its unique flavor profile. The message was simple: soda could be fun again, but in a way that didn’t involve extremes or sacrificing well-being.

Poppi’s rise was further fueled by its embrace of pop culture. Influencers, musicians, athletes, and trendsetters began championing the brand, helping to spread its energy and aesthetic. Social media played a major role in expanding Poppi’s reach, turning the beverage into more than just a drink—it became a part of people’s daily routines and personal expressions. The brand reached key milestones, including becoming a top seller on major online platforms and launching viral marketing campaigns.

Continuing to break boundaries, Poppi pushed the envelope with creative advertising, collaborations that merged fashion and lifestyle, and immersive brand experiences. Each step reinforced the idea that Poppi was not just changing the formula inside the can, but also challenging how people thought about soda itself.

In 2025, Poppi reached a new milestone by joining the PepsiCo family. This marked a significant moment in the brand’s evolution, as it now had access to expanded resources and a global reach. With this new partnership, Poppi looked forward to even greater growth and the opportunity to continue reshaping the soda industry.
